Low pitch hum and long "iron" grunt

tcornel

Member
The hunt before last I got a 2 to 3 second loud grunt then it quit and repeated a few more times. My battery was low as it was at the end of a hunt.

I checked the coil stiffner and headphones and don't see any obvious signs of cracking but I have rubberized electrical tape over it for strengthing. It is possible something is wrong underneath but it seems unlikely.

The next hunt (charged batteries) did not have that but I hear an electrical hum in the background. Not part of the threshold tone.

Has anyone experienced this? I am using the 17" coil and will switch out to the 11" for testing.
 
It sounds to me like you have a a couple wires with a short involved. Post back your 11” result….
